Square Enix Wants To Sell Over Six Million Copies Of FFXIII

The last big game Square Enix released is Dragon Quest IX, which sold over 3.7 million copies in Japan alone. The next big game? Final Fantasy XIII. Square Enix hopes to sell more of that game, way more.

The previous title shipped over six million copies worldwide, reports Reuters. The target Square Enix is setting for upcoming role-playing-game FFXIII is over six million.

The company has shipped four million copies of DQIX and has targeted five million copies sold domestically of the game. “I think we will be able to do that this year,” says Square Enix honcho Yoichi Wada.
